Figure 1-2: Cluster straight-cable configuration
A component failure in this cluster will result in a failover to a second component,
and the user can continue using the cluster. Some typical failures and responses in
this configuration are:
A server failure will cause Microsoft cluster software to fail over to the
other node.
An FCA failure will cause subsequent data requests intended for the failed
adapter to be routed over the second adapter.
Switch or cable failure is detected as an FCA failure, and a failover to the second
adapter will occur.
A controller failure will cause the second controller to take over for the failed
controller. Secure Path will then route the data requests to the second controller.
